AJAX-php-json數組

來源:互聯網
上載者:User

標籤:改版   屬性   AC   price   computer   asc   tom   array   單引號   

1.在php中有個數組,響應回前端
$array=["習大大","川普","金三胖"];
2.JS對象資料格式
ex:
數組:
var TOM=[];
TOM[0]="湯姆";
TOM[1]=20;
TOM[2]="180cm";
TOM[3]="75KG";
改版:
var TOM=[];
TOM["name"]="湯姆";
TOM["age"]=20;
TOM["height"]="180cm";
TOM["weight"]="75KG";

1.js對象資料格式
文法:
var 對象名={
屬性:值,
屬性:值,
屬性:值
}
ex:
var TOM={
name:"湯姆",
age:20,
height:"180cm",
weight:"75kg"
}
取對象值的時候,對象名.屬性名稱 就可以
擷取TOM的年齡:console.log(TOM.name);
練習:
建立一個對象,膝上型電腦
1.包含三個屬性
name:computer
price:6800
model:MacBook Air
2.在控制台分別將以上三個屬性值列印出來
2.JSON
1.什麼是JSON?
JavaScript Object Notation
js 對象 表現形式
js對象標記法,即以js對象的資料格式表現出來的字串。
2.JSON的文法
1.JSON對象
1.用一對{}來表示一個對象
2.對象的屬性名稱,必須用""引起來(單引號不可以),值如果是字串的話,必須用""引起來。
ex:
一般字元串:var tom=‘湯姆‘;
JSON字串:var tom=‘{"name":"湯姆","age":20}‘
2.JSON數組
1.JSON數組:
‘["TOM","lucy","lilei"]‘
2.‘[
{ //第一個對象TOM的資訊
"name":"TOM",
"age":20,
"height":"180cm"
},
{ //第一個對象lucy的資訊
"name":"lucy",
"age":19,
"height":"160cm"
},
{ //第一個對象lilei的資訊
"name":"lilei",
"age":21,
"height":"175cm"
}

]‘

3.在php中,可以直接將數群組轉換為JOSN格式字串。
文法:通過json_encode()將數群組轉換成json字串,並返迴轉換後的結果。
4.在網頁中將接收回來的json字串進行解析
使用JSON.parse()來將JSON字串解析js對象/數組。

AJAX-php-json數組

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.